WebOunces to kg How to convert Kilograms to Ounces. 1 kilogram (kg) is equal to 35.27396195 ounces (oz). 1 kg = 35.27396195 oz. The mass m in ounces (oz) is equal to the mass m in kilograms (kg) times 35.27396195: m (oz) = m (kg) × 35.27396195. Example. Convert 5 kg to ounces: m (oz) = 5 kg × 35.27396195 = 176.37 oz. WebOct 4, 2012 · How many ounces in a cm? The simplest answer is none. An ounce is a measure of volume or weight and a centimeter is a measure of length. An ounce (weight) corresponds to 28.35 grams at sea level. There are 32 fluid ounces in a quart and a quart is 0.947 liters or 947 mL =947cm3.
